Blind Vision: 2015 Burgundy Red & White (Nov 2018)

The 2015 Corton Grand Cru has a very clean, pure bouquet, the bright, vivacious dark cherry fruit mingling with strawberry and crushed stone. The palate is medium-bodied but it feels hollow on the midpalate, and the finish is rather undernourished. Tasted blind at the annual Burgfest tasting.
